I think as a whole we're chasing different guys.
It's two different systems. Bronco's system caters to LBs and tries to pressure with LBs while having the down lineman hold the edges and rushing lanes. The Utes pressure well with four and depend on their secondary to hold up in coverage. We pressure poorly and hope the other team makes a mistake more often than not. Bronco used to be more aggressive earlier in his career.

I think you and I are argueing two different points. I think BYU gets a lot of talent and it isn't realized to the extent it could be due to poor coaching, while I think Utah coaches up their guys better and gets them ready for the NFL better. Utah's recent success in putting offensive/defensive lineman in the league is better than ours.

I do think we recruit better linebackers as a whole, but I think there's a decent disparity between the line positions. If you want to get in to recruiting, yes, we might get higher rated recruits, but they don't seem to pan out to the extent that Kyle's guys do.
